Wolves Against the World is this unsettling deep dive into the psyche of two former neo-Nazi musicians. It’s really about the haunting atmosphere, you know? The film plays with tension, slowly building as they confront their past, and the site of their friend’s suicide adds this heavy weight. The occult battle feels raw, and there's a tangible sense of dread throughout. Practical effects are used effectively, lending a gritty feel that complements the themes of guilt and redemption. The performances are intense, almost palpable, especially in those quiet moments where the characters really wrestle with their inner demons. Not your typical horror fare, it’s more of a psychological descent that just sticks with you long after it’s over.
